Popular Craft Shows
There are several popular craft shows that have been on TV for many years. These shows include:
- Martha Stewart Living - hosted by the queen of crafting herself, Martha Stewart, this show focuses on a variety of crafts from baking to knitting.
- The Joy of Painting - hosted by the late Bob Ross, this show teaches viewers how to paint landscapes and nature scenes using his unique techniques.
- Simply Quilts - hosted by Alex Anderson, this show focuses on all things quilting.
- Knitty Gritty - hosted by Vickie Howell, this show focuses on knitting and features a variety of guests who share their techniques and tips.
New Craft Shows
In recent years, several new craft shows have emerged. These shows include:
- Making It - hosted by Amy Poehler and Nick Offerman, this show features makers who compete in crafting challenges.
- The Great British Sewing Bee - hosted by Joe Lycett, this show features amateur sewers who compete in challenges to determine who is the best sewer.
- Bluprint - this streaming service offers a variety of craft classes and shows, including quilting, knitting, and embroidery.
Where Can You Watch Craft Shows?
Craft shows can be found on a variety of networks, including PBS, HGTV, and DIY Network. They can also be found on streaming services such as Netflix, Hulu, and Amazon Prime. Many craft shows also have their own websites where viewers can watch episodes and access additional resources.
